British PM Boris Johnson says UK and India are natural partners

British Prime Minister Boris Johnson on Tuesday said that the UK and India are natural partners who are working together on many fantastic projects from partnership on 5G and telecom to startups. Addressing the Global Technology Summit via video link, Johnson said that over the coming decade, India and the UK will continue to deepen their bonds on technology and other areas as they have set out in the 2030 India-UK roadmap. With our shared culture of innovation and our entrepreneurial spirit, the UK and India are natural partners. We're working together on many fantastic projects, from the UK-India partnership on 5G and telecom to the UK startups who are working with India giants, the prime minister said. Working side-by-side, we will not only make breakthroughs that will transform people's lives, but we'll help shape a new technology based on the principles of freedom, openness and peace, Johnson added.

FS Shringla meets British counterpart, reviews 2030 roadmap to India-UK FTA

Foreign Secretary Harsh Vardhan Shringla has met his British counterpart Lord Tariq Ahmad and held a comprehensive review of the UK-India cooperation in multilateral fora and on global issues and the implementation of Roadmap 2030, a 10-year plan that was unveiled in May for bilateral partnership on the road to a free trade agreement (FTA). Shringla arrived in London on Friday on a two-day visit. He held meetings with his counterpart Ahmad, Minister of South Asia in the Foreign Office, and Philip Barton, the Permanent Under-Secretary of the Foreign, Commonwealth and Development Office (FCDO) on Friday. "Cordial meetings at FCDO of HE Foreign Secretary @HarshShringla with HE Minister of State Lord Tariq Ahmad & HE Permanent Under-Secretary @PhilipRBarton: a comprehensive review of India-UK agenda, co-op in multilateral fora & on global issues, implementation of RoadMap2030," the Indian High Commission in the UK tweeted.
